Here is the real deal on diamonds...my buddy is a stone importer, he supplier diamonds and other stones to most of the independent jewelers in this area plus most of the Carribean. Go to the mall, price something, knock 60 to 70% off the price and that is the price he sells for.

Check out BlueNile.com. Buy the diamond online (yes, I said online) the prices are great.My buddy believes it is a Debeers company, but nobody really knows. Those prices are very close to his prices and he buys from the cutters in India. Family type thing. Remember diamonds are a false market, the price is inflated and kept inflated by the Debeers company. Whether or not you buy a diamond is up to you, an emerald or ruby are real markets and the prices are real, not manipulated (tanzanite is also BS). This is one reason why more engagement rings have colored stones lately, because they have real worth, not supply side manipulation worth. Watch out for colored diamonds, they are usually lasered. Most perfect emeralds are 'fracture filled', all are oiled.

As far as GIA or EGL, EGL always overestimates the stones quality, compare EGL to EGL, not EGL to GIA. Even GIA is Bull****. Learn to look at a stone, it is easy. Learn to compare 2 stones. in about 2 hours you will be amazed at what you learn. The GIA/EGL only matters for insurance...learn to look at a diamond. Let me ask, do you need a professional to help you find a scratch on your bike? Same thing.

Remember, you won't be selling this ring, it is decoration, not an investment. If it gets sold it will be by her next husband to go out and have fun at a strip joint. YOU will never ever see a dime from it again. Don't go overboard, you can buy a real nice 10th anniversary ring for her or a ring with all the kids birthstones or something.
